Exceptional Flexibility Through Temperature Extremes
One of EPDM's greatest strengths is its ability to remain flexible through extreme temperature swings. Washington DC's climate pushes roofing materials through a wide range of conditions, from summer rooftop temperatures that can exceed 150 degrees to winter lows that drop well below freezing, with rapid temperature changes during spring and fall that create thermal cycling stress. EPDM rubber maintains its flexibility and elasticity through these extremes, accommodating the expansion and contraction that cracks rigid roofing materials over time. This flexibility is particularly valuable on older Washington DC buildings where structural movement, settling, and vibration can stress a flat roof membrane. UV and Weather Resistance for DC Conditions
EPDM rubber is inherently resistant to UV radiation, ozone, and weathering, which allows it to perform reliably through years of exposure to Washington DC's intense summer sun, heavy rainfall, and seasonal weather extremes. Unlike some roofing materials that become brittle and crack under prolonged UV exposure, EPDM maintains its structural integrity and waterproofing capability throughout its service life. The membrane's dark color absorbs solar heat, which can be beneficial for snow and ice management during DC's winter months by promoting faster melting on flat roof surfaces. EPDM installation methods include fully adhered, mechanically attached, and ballasted systems, and the correct method depends on building-specific factors including deck type, wind zone requirements, rooftop traffic expectations, and aesthetic considerations. Sterling Roofers selects the attachment method that provides the best combination of performance, durability, and practicality for each Washington DC property. Fully adhered systems provide a smooth, clean appearance and are common on smaller residential flat roofs throughout Capitol Hill and Georgetown. Mechanically attached systems offer excellent wind resistance for larger commercial roofs. Our crews understand the advantages and limitations of each method and recommend the approach that best serves the building's specific conditions and the property owner's long-term goals.
Seam work on EPDM roofs requires particular attention because EPDM seams are typically bonded with adhesive or tape rather than heat-welded like TPO and PVC. This means seam preparation, adhesive application, roller pressure, and curing conditions must be carefully controlled to achieve reliable bonds that resist water intrusion over the long term. Sterling Roofers follows strict seam protocols on every EPDM installation in Washington DC, including proper surface cleaning, adhesive application timing, consistent roller pressure, and appropriate curing periods before the seams are exposed to weather. We also apply seam treatments at critical areas like T-joints, corners, and drain connections where multiple membrane layers intersect and where seam stress is highest. Flashing, Penetrations, and Edge Details on EPDM Roofs
Flashing Work That Lasts
Flashings are critical components of any EPDM roof system because they protect the transitions where the membrane meets walls, curbs, equipment bases, pipes, vents, and other roof features. Poorly installed or deteriorated flashings are the most common source of leaks on EPDM roofs, and they deserve careful attention during both new installation and repair work. Sterling Roofers installs EPDM flashings with proper adhesion, adequate overlap, compatible primers, and secure termination so they remain watertight through years of weather exposure and thermal cycling. For Washington DC row houses where flat roof sections meet brick party walls, parapet flashings and counter-flashings must be executed precisely because water migration at these transitions can cause damage to the interior and potentially affect neighboring properties.
Penetration Details for Complex DC Rooftops
Washington DC buildings often have numerous rooftop penetrations including plumbing vents, HVAC lines, electrical conduits, exhaust fans, satellite mounts, and communication equipment. Each penetration creates a potential leak point that must be properly detailed with compatible EPDM pipe boots, field-fabricated flashings, or pre-formed accessories designed for the specific penetration type and size. Sterling Roofers ensures that every penetration is sealed correctly with materials that are compatible with the EPDM membrane and that will maintain their seal through thermal cycling and weather exposure. Perimeter and Edge Security
Perimeter edges and terminations are where EPDM roofs are most vulnerable to wind damage and water intrusion because these zones experience concentrated stress from wind uplift and wind-driven rain. A properly secured perimeter includes stable wood nailer backing, secure membrane attachment, weather-resistant edge metal, and clean termination details at corners and wall connections. Sterling Roofers inspects perimeter conditions on every EPDM project in Washington DC and addresses issues including rotted nailers, undersized edge metal, loose membrane attachment, and poorly sealed wall terminations. The District's row house architecture creates unique perimeter considerations because many flat roofs are bounded by shared party walls on two or more sides, and the membrane termination at these walls must be executed carefully to prevent water from entering between the membrane edge and the masonry. Corner details receive particular attention because they are high-stress zones where wind forces converge and where small installation errors can lead to significant problems during severe storms.
Drainage and Insulation for EPDM Roof Performance
Standing water is the enemy of flat roof longevity, and proper drainage is essential for EPDM systems that need to perform reliably over decades. Sterling Roofers evaluates drainage on every Washington DC EPDM project by mapping water flow patterns, identifying ponding zones, checking drain and scupper positions, and assessing whether the existing slope provides adequate water evacuation after rainfall. If chronic ponding exists, we design drainage corrections that may include slope modification with tapered insulation, drain repositioning, scupper additions, or overflow provisions to ensure water clears the roof efficiently. Many older Washington DC buildings have flat roofs with minimal original slope that have settled over decades, creating persistent ponding zones that accelerate membrane wear and increase leak risk at seams and detail areas.
Insulation plays a dual role in EPDM roof systems, providing thermal performance for energy efficiency and structural support for the membrane. Wet or degraded insulation compromises both functions and can create hidden moisture problems that undermine the entire roof assembly. Sterling Roofers assesses insulation condition on every EPDM project, identifying areas of moisture saturation, compression, or deterioration that need replacement. When the roof assembly is rebuilt, we specify insulation that meets current energy code requirements and provides the proper support for the EPDM membrane. EPDM Roof Repairs and Leak Resolution in Washington, DC
Finding the Real Source of EPDM Roof Leaks
EPDM roof leaks require careful diagnosis because water on flat roofs can travel significant distances from the entry point before appearing as interior damage. Sterling Roofers traces leak pathways methodically, inspecting seams, flashings, penetrations, drains, and edge details to identify the actual source of water intrusion rather than guessing based on where the stain appears inside. Common EPDM leak sources in Washington DC include adhesive seam failures that have developed over years of thermal cycling, deteriorated flashings at wall and curb transitions, failed pipe boot seals, and membrane shrinkage that pulls edges away from perimeter details. Lasting Repairs That Stop Recurring Problems
Once the leak source is confirmed, we design repairs that address the root cause rather than simply patching over symptoms. EPDM repairs may involve replacing failed seam sections with new adhesive or tape applications, rebuilding deteriorated flashings with compatible materials, correcting membrane shrinkage with reinforcement patches, or resolving drain area problems where water concentration has stressed the membrane and its details. If the investigation reveals that the leak is symptomatic of broader system deterioration, we explain the situation honestly and help you understand whether targeted repairs will deliver lasting results or whether a more comprehensive approach is warranted. EPDM Roof Replacement: When It Is Time for a New System
EPDM roofs eventually reach a point where continued repair is no longer practical or cost-effective. Signs that replacement is approaching include widespread seam adhesion failure, membrane shrinkage affecting multiple edges and details, extensive ponding due to saturated and compressed insulation, and a repair history that shows escalating frequency and cost.
